Who we are looking for

We are looking for a motivated and talented individual with project management experience to join our Programme Operations team as Programme Manager. This role will lead the operational delivery (end to end project management) of a specific cohort or programme.

The role provides the interface between the organisation and our stakeholders on a programme or range of programmes providing varied support to stakeholders either directly or through a team.

You'll be responsible for overseeing the quality of engagement with your stakeholders and maintaining excellent customer experience. You may also lead on the development of stakeholder engagement and communication plans.

This is a fantastic opportunity to take ownership of, and be responsible for, the effective and high quality delivery of Ambition Institute's programmes.

Working in a hybrid way, you’ll be attached to either our Birmingham, London or Manchester office and will report to the Associate Dean Programmes Lead.

In line with our current ways of working, you’ll be expected to be in the office at least 1 day a month, in addition to team days but this could be reviewed by us.

The successful post-holder will be responsible for ensuring that all elements of the programmes are planned, managed and organised to ensure effective delivery from start to finish. You will require a detailed skillset and will be involved in all stakeholder communications, as well as the development and line management of a team of staff. The role will engage directly with internal teams and external stakeholders to ensure smooth delivery a busy set of programmes.

This role is varied and complex, and will require someone with the ability to shape communications through the use of multiple channels to support stakeholders through their learning journey. You'll have excellent organisation skills, project management experience and excellent team and management skills.

Who are Ambition Institute?

At Ambition Institute we help schools tackling educational disadvantage to keep getting better, and help their teachers and school leaders to become more expert over time. That’s how we’ll make sure every child gets a great education and the best possible start in life.

  • We train teachers and leaders at all levels to get better at the things that make the biggest difference: what you teach, how you teach it, and how you create the conditions for schools to thrive.
  • We share what works. Everyone can benefit from evidence of how great teaching and leadership can improve schools and change lives, so we connect people to the latest research and best practice.
  • We champion every teacher and school leader’s potential to develop, as the driving force for sustainable school improvement.
